《基于SIMULINK的三自由度车辆模型解析与应用》
在现代汽车工程领域,车辆动力学模型是设计、分析和优化车辆性能的关键工具。SIMULINK作为MATLAB环境下的一个强大仿真工具,广泛应用于系统建模和动态分析。本资料“freedom3_SIMULINK_三自由度_baseodl_vehicle_三自由度车辆模型_源码.rar”提供了一个基于SIMULINK的三自由度车辆模型源码,旨在帮助研究人员和工程师深入理解车辆动力学,并进行相关仿真研究。
三自由度车辆模型通常考虑车辆在横向、纵向和垂直三个方向上的运动,这是一种简化但实用的模型,适用于初步分析车辆的行驶稳定性、操控性和制动性能。该模型主要包括以下组件:
1. **纵向运动**:车辆在前进方向上的加速、减速以及上坡、下坡时的动力学行为。模型会考虑发动机功率、轮胎滚动阻力、空气阻力和重力等因素。
2. **横向运动**:车辆在转弯时的侧向滑移,涉及轮胎侧偏角、侧向加速度以及车身侧倾。这部分模型会涉及车辆的横摆角速度和横摆角加速度。
3. **垂直运动**:车辆在路面不平度作用下的振动,包括弹簧和阻尼器对振动的抑制。模型会计算车身高度变化和轮胎跳动。
SIMULINK中的三自由度车辆模型通过模块化的方式构建,每个自由度的动态方程被转化为离散时间形式,然后通过MATLAB的Simulink模块进行集成。模型中的关键模块包括:
- **动力系统模块**:模拟发动机输出扭矩和传动系统的特性。
- **轮胎模型**:考虑轮胎的非线性特性,如粘性摩擦、弹性恢复和侧偏特性。
- **悬挂系统模块**:模拟车轮与车身之间的连接,包括弹簧和减震器的力学响应。
- **车辆动力学模块**:根据牛顿第二定律计算车辆在三个自由度上的加速度。
使用这个模型,工程师可以进行以下仿真分析:
- **稳定性分析**:评估车辆在极限驾驶条件下的稳定性,如高速转弯或紧急制动。
- **操控性评估**:研究不同参数(如轮胎压力、车辆载重)对操控性能的影响。
- **舒适性分析**:分析悬挂系统对路面不平度的过滤效果,评估乘坐舒适性。
该模型的源码对于教学和研究具有很高的价值,用户可以根据自己的需求调整模型参数,进行定制化的仿真研究。通过深入理解并运用这个模型,可以为实际的车辆设计和控制策略的开发提供有力支持。无论是学术研究还是工业应用,掌握三自由度车辆模型的建立和分析方法都是提升技术能力的重要一步。